🔍 Product Overview
The DJI O4 Wide Air Unit is the expanded‑FOV variant of DJI's latest digital FPV air unit, purpose‑built for custom micro‑quad builds (1.8–3″ frames).
It features a 159° ultra‑wide‑angle lens on a 1/2″ CMOS sensor, capturing onboard 4K/60fps video with optional D‑Cinelike‑like color. The integrated O4 video transmission delivers 1080p/100fps live view at up to 10 km FCC range (SRRC: 6 km) with as low as ~15 ms latency in Racing Mode. Canvas Mode lets you overlay custom Betaflight OSD elements in the goggles. At only ~7.7 g (camera + board — similar to standard O4 Air Unit) it's significantly lighter than the Pro version — ideal for micro FPV builds demanding both wide perspective and HD recording.

💡 Usage Tips
-
Activation First: Before maiden — power the Air Unit via FC USB/battery while goggles are on → follow on‑screen activation.
-
Goggle Binding: Bind Air Unit to Goggles 3/N3 or Goggles 2/Integra via goggles menu → [Bind Air Unit].
-
SBUS for DJI RC 2: In Betaflight CLI set
set serialrx_provider = SBUS and wire SBUS pad to FC UART.
-
OSD Customization: Use Canvas Mode in goggles to drag‑drop telemetry elements (RSSI, Vbat, timer, etc.).
-
Antenna Orientation: Keep antenna perpendicular to ground plane for best signal; avoid sharp bends at connector.
-
Micro‑Build Cooling: Ensure VTx board has airflow — small frames can trap heat.
⚠️ Important Notes
-
Activation Required: Unit will NOT arm / transmit until activated with power + goggles present.
-
Goggle Compatibility: Not compatible with analog goggles or WalkSnail / HDZero systems.
-
External Receiver Needed for Non‑DJI Radios: If using TBS Crossfire / ExpressLRS etc., wire to FC — Air Unit passes through MSP/CRSF but does NOT contain RF radio for those protocols.
-
Frame Fit Check: Confirm 20×20 mm mount and clearance for camera cable routing before building.
-
Static Discharge: Discharge yourself before handling — ESD can damage the CMOS sensor or VTx.
